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air

Catching ceiling water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of hidden water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your ceiling or walls,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and repair any damage.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ual marks or discoloration,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you repair or replace damaged drywall and ceiling tiles.

Warped or Buckled Ceiling Tiles

Warped or buckled ceiling tiles can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ual warping or buckling,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you repair or replace damaged ceiling tiles and ensure your home is safe and healthy.

Leaks or Water Droplets

Leaks or water droplets on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ual leaks or water droplets,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and repair any damage.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ak with minimal damage Yes No DIY repairs are usually fine for small leaks with minimal damage.
Large leak with extensive damage No Yes A large leak with extensive damage needs professional expertise and equipment to repair correctly.
Hidden water damage or mold growth No Yes Hidden water damage or mold growth needs professional detection and remediation to ensure a safe and healthy living space.
Structural damage to ceiling or walls No Yes Structural damage to ceiling or walls needs professional expertise and equipment to repair correctly and ensure the integrity of your home.
Water damage with insurance claims No Yes Water damage with insurance claims needs professional expertise and documentation to ensure a smooth claims process and increase insurance coverage.
Water damage with health concerns No Yes Water damage with health concerns needs professional remediation and equipment to ensure a safe and healthy living space.

While DIY repairs may be fine for small leaks with minimal damage, it’s essential to call a professional for larger leaks, hidden water damage, or structural damage. Our team has the expertise and equipment to repair ceiling water damage correctly and ensure your home is safe and healthy.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ost in Midlothian, TX

The cost of ceiling water damage repair can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Midlothian, TX. Our team will provide a detailed estimate and explain what factors affect the cost. Here are some typical price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ment used.
Drywall and Ceiling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, number of drywall panels replaced, and complexity of repair.
Mold Remediation $1,500 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ment used.
Structural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, size of affected area, and complexity of repair.
Insurance Claims and Documentation $500 – $2,000 Complexity of claims process, number of insurance claims, and documentation required.

Common Questions About Ceiling Water Damage Repair

Q: What causes ceiling water damage?

A: Ceiling water damage is usually caused by leaks, condensation, or flooding.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a solution to prevent future issues.

Q: How long does ceiling water damage repair take?

A: The length of time required for ceiling water damage repair depends on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and equipment used.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.

Q: Is ceiling water damage repair covered by insurance?

A: Yes, ceiling water damage repair is often covered by homeowners’ insurance policies.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process and increase insurance coverage.

Q: What are the health risks associated with ceiling water damage?

A: Ceiling water damage can pose serious health risks, including mold growth, mildew, and bacteria. Our team will provide a safe and healthy living space by using specialized equipment and techniques to remediate the damage.
